Either 3 or 8 MOA are okay for turkeys.  The 8 MOA can be used as "rangefinder"  on a turkey's head.  At 50 yards, 8 MOA covers a circle 4" in diameter.  If the "dot" fits inside his head, he's inside 40 yards for sure.  My dots are 3, 6.5, 7.5 and 8--Aimpoint, Trijicon, Doctor and FFIII.
